The statement that describes the sampling distribution of the sample mean is: Approximately normal with mean $206,274 and standard deviation $3,788.
<h3>Sampling distribution of the sample mean </h3>
Using this formula
Standard deviation= Standard deviation /√Random sample
Where:
Standard deviation=$37,881
Random sample=100
Let plug in the formula
Standard deviation= $37,881/√100
Standard deviation=$37,881/10
Standard deviation=$3,788
Inconclusion the statement that describes the sampling distribution of the sample mean is: Approximately normal with mean $206,274 and standard deviation $3,788.
